AI Summary

  • Requires mail-loan checks issued to non-customers to display "ONE FORM OF VALID PHOTOGRAPHIC ID NEEDED TO CASH OR DEPOSIT" on the face of the check, though entities may require additional identification.

  • Prohibits lending institutions from making any reference on the outside of envelopes containing mail-loan checks that indicates a check is enclosed.

  • Mandates that all mail-loan checks be non-transferable and include the transaction fee, interest rate, expiration date (maximum six months), and any additional information required by the superintendent.

  • Restricts lending institutions from issuing mail-loan checks except in response to a customer request or application.

  • Establishes that failure to destroy or return a mail-loan check does not constitute acceptance, and imposes civil penalties up to $500 for each violation of these provisions.

Legislative Description

Prohibits banking organizations from issuing mail-loan checks without request or application therefor; provides that failure to destroy or return a mail-loan check does not constitute an acceptance thereof; provides that mail-loan checks shall have the transaction fee and interest rate included on the check.
